The Lockout and Its Significance for the Rebuild
The league lockout has created significant uncertainty. It prevents teams from making trades, signing new players, or promoting prospects from the minors. For the Cardinals, this means decisions made before the lockout are crucial, and now they must wait to see how the situation unfolds. The lockout also affects training schedules and preparations for the next season, potentially delaying their return to the championship race.
